In the Kjeldahl's method for estimation of nitrogen present in a soil sample, ammonia evolved from 0.75 g of sample neutralized 10 mL of 1 M H2SO4. The percentage of nitrogen in the soil is

Solution

H2SO4+2NH3NH42SO4

10 mL of 1MH2SO4=10mmol M×V(mL)=mmol

NH3 consumed =20mmol

 Acid used for the absorption of ammonia 

=20-10mmol

=10 mL of 2 N (or 1M)H2SO4

% of N=1.4×N×VW=1.4×2×100.75=37.33%
